Canine heart disease connected to grain-unfastened diets observed to be reversible

SAN FRANCISCO, Calif. (KMOV.Com) — Heart disease in puppies connected to grain-free diets has been reversible. Late last month, the Food and Drug Administration indexed 16 dog food manufacturers associated with a heightened threat of coronary heart sickness. This became linked to an analysis of 500 puppies with dog coronary heart disease and confirmed which meals they had been consuming. But in a UC Davis School of Veterinary Medicine study, Dr. Josh Stern and his friends started the sickness could be reversed. “Lo and behold, while we modified their weight loss plan and brought dietary supplements to their weight loss program, they got better,” said Stern.

Stern alerted the FDA of his findings, and the FDA became open to collaboration. FDA information discovered more than ninety percent of the puppies stricken by dilated cardiomyopathy (DCM) reportedly ate grain-unfastened diets, and 93 percent of the ingredients contained peas and lentils as a main aspect. The canine breeds with DCM maximum generally said to the FDA were Golden Retrievers, Great Danes, Pit Bulls, German Shepherds, Standard Poodles, Mastiffs, Bulldogs, and Shih Tzus.

The FDA no longer has definitive facts indicating a need for any grain-unfastened puppy ingredients to be recalled or removed from the market.
